Output 6a59e01dac77844ceff83da4ad98955bdb778a355a6c190a3afb9d1a7dee7867:6

value
20317997
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edc4417716d8783ff81ea1743f652891f980f525 OP_EQUAL
address
MVaMUyqPDGyTX5DcT8SS1Gk2yf2jAvCF7Q
transaction
6a59e01dac77844ceff83da4ad98955bdb778a355a6c190a3afb9d1a7dee7867
spent
true